Dotworkz Launches D2 Tornado Hot Temperature Camera Enclosure

Nov. 28, 2007
Heat-reducing high-flow blower and high-gloss finish keep cameras cool in hot situations

Dotworkz, a worldwide leader in surveillance video monitoring equipment and design, today introduced its new D2 Tornado camera enclosure.

Creating an unparalleled 20 CFM (Cubic feet per Minute) of internal air movement, the D2 Tornado's blower system delivers needed airflow circulation to reduce the hotspot buildups that will damage security cameras and sensitive components. In addition, the D2 Tornado features a high-gloss finish applied to its outside housing that effectively reflects the sun's harmful rays, while inside it is equipped with a reflective thermal blanket that shields equipment from heat and EMI.

Industry's Most Rugged Enclosure

The Dotworkz D2 environmental housing supplies the video surveillance industry's most heavy-duty protection for PTZ dome cameras from the rigors of outdoor use, vandalism and physical damage. Water- and air-tight, its thermoplastic compound construction will not rust or corrode due to moisture, ice, salt or heat, while the .125" optical cell cast acrylic lower lens resists scratching and impact.

Form with Function

Another key to the D2's success is its roomy on-board component mounting space that easily accommodates top performing PTZ Cameras and components, such as routers, cell networks, hard drives, UPS, WiMAX and Mesh hardware, expanding the scope of what a surveillance system can achieve. Thanks to this extra space, upgrades in the field are easily completed without additional complex wiring or the purchase of specialized enclosures.

The D2 is compatible with 99% of analog and IP PTZ cameras, including models from Pelco, Axis, Sony, Toshiba and Canon.

An included Dotworkz Rapid Link allows integration into 900, 5.8, 2.4 GHz wireless networks worldwide with a range of up to 20 miles.
